>>>>> Charles Wilson writes: > Dr. Volker Zell wrote: >> make[2]: Entering directory `/misc/src/inetutils-1.5-2/build/talkd' >> if gcc -DHAVE_CONFIG_H -I. -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d -I.. -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/headers -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/lib -I../lib -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/libinetutils -O2 -pipe -DNCURSES_STATIC -MT acl.o -MD -MP -MF ".deps/acl.Tpo" -c -o acl.o /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/acl.c; \ >> then mv -f ".deps/acl.Tpo" ".deps/acl.Po"; else rm -f ".deps/acl.Tpo"; exit 1; fi >> if gcc -DHAVE_CONFIG_H -I. -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d -I.. -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/headers -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/lib -I../lib -I/misc/src/inetutils-1.5-2/src/inetutils-1.5/libinetutils -O2 -pipe -DNCURSES_STATIC -MT announce.o -MD -MP -MF ".deps/announce.Tpo" -c -o announce.o /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/announce.c; \ >> then mv -f ".deps/announce.Tpo" ".deps/announce.Po"; else rm -f ".deps/announce.Tpo"; exit 1; fi >> In file included from In file included from /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/acl.c/mis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/announce.c:20: >> /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/intalkd.h::20: >> /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/intalkd.h:3333:35: :protocols/osockaddr.h35: protocols/osockaddr.h: No such file or directory >> : No such file or directory >> In file included from /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/intalkd.h:36, >> from /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/announce.c:20: >> /usr/include/protocols/talkd.h:73: error: field `addr' has incomplete type >> In file included from /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/intalkd.h:36, >> from /misc/src/inetutils-1.5-2/src/inetutils-1.5/talkd/acl.c:20: >> /usr/include/protocols/talkd.h:73: error: field `addr' has incomplete type >> /usr/include/protocols/talkd.h:74: error: field `ctl_addr' has incomplete type >> /usr/include/protocols/talkd.h:74: error: field `ctl_addr' has incomplete type/usr/include/protocols/talkd.h:92: error: field `addr' has incomplete type >> /usr/include/protocols/talkd.h:92: error: field `addr' has >> incomplete type >> make[2]: *** [acl.o] Error 1 >> make[2]: *** Waiting for unfinished jobs.... >> make[2]: *** [announce.o] Error 1 >> make[2]: Leaving directory `/misc/src/inetutils-1.5-2/build/talkd' >> make[1]: *** [all-recursive] Error 1 >> make[1]: Leaving directory `/misc/src/inetutils-1.5-2/build' >> make: *** [all] Error 2 >> *** ERROR: make failed >>
> Yet another instance of using a custom cygport function. I'm going to > consider this a WONTFIX in the packaging. The relevant cygport patch > is attached, and once (if) appropriate support is added to the > official cygport product, I will adapt inetutils.cygport to use > it. Until then... Builds fine from source when using your patched cygport file, packaging and setup.hint look good GTG Volker